      <description>&lt;P&gt;&lt;a href="https://community.arlo.com/t5/user/viewprofilepage/user-id/510760"&gt;@Arloschmarlo82&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Rapidly draining batteries is often a sign that the base is trying to constantly communicate with the camera and failing. It keeps repeating the communication attempts until the batteries finally drain down.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I am assuming that you are having to change the batteries quite often which means that every time you change the batteries you must resync the camera to the base.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;It has been noted elsewhere that sometimes one of the batteries will not seat properly forcing the camera to work with two batteries instead of four which cuts the useful life to be cut in half. Try to change the batteries and drop them in letting gravity seat them. Then close the lid letting the lid exert the force to properly seat the batteries.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Secondly, try swapping the camera with one where the batteries are lasting longer and see if the problems follows or not.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I don't think the warranty lasts longer than 12 months.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Brian&lt;/P&gt;</description>
